The Owen Sound Attack and Erie Otters have made a trade.
The Attack announced Friday morning the acquisition of forward Wesley Royston, 17, in exchange for forward Michael Dec, 18.
“We are very excited to bring a player like Wesley Royston into the mix and while it’s not easy giving up a player like Michael Dec, in order to get a player like Wesley that’s what was needed,” Attack General Manager Dale DeGray says in a release from the team. “When we look at our group, I think we were lacking some size up front and certainly filled that hole with the ability to bring Wesley in.”
“Wesley is a big strong power forward that can add to the offence and create space for his teammates,” DeGray adds.
